fallibile

Italian

Etymology

From Medieval Latin fallibilis.

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): /falˈli.bi.le/
  • Rhymes: -ibile
  • Hyphenation: fal‧lì‧bi‧le

Adjective

fallibile (plural fallibili)

  1. fallible
    Antonym: infallibile
